Willard Mills, et al. v. State Farm Fire & Casualty Company
Date: 08-13-2024
Case Number: 3:24-cv-00297
Judge: Robert C. Chambers
Court: United States District Court for the Southern District of West Virginia (Cabell County)

Description:
This case was filed in the Wayne County West Virginia Circuit Court, case number 24-C-44, and was removed to federal court by State Farm.
In West Virginia, the law defines "insurance bad faith†as any insurance company conduct that violates the state's statute and results in damages to the policyholder. It can be any action that is not a general and sanctioned business practice.

Outcome:
Settled for an undisclosed sum and dismissed.
